About Shay
Shanda is a woman of integrity, compassion, and vision. Her strength and determination have been evident in both her personal and professional journey. After giving birth to twins prematurely and learning of her son David’s diagnosis of cerebral palsy, Shanda turned adversity into purpose. Rather than allowing these challenges to deter her, she created an opportunity to build something greater than herself. In 2011, she founded The David Center of Hope, a nonprofit organization designed to support neurodiverse individuals and ensure they are included in community life.
Through this organization, Shanda has hosted inclusive events such as sock hops, bowling nights, and back-to-school outings, creating welcoming spaces for individuals of all abilities. Her work has not only brought joy and support to countless families but has also received overwhelmingly positive feedback from the community. The David Center of Hope is a testament to her commitment to equity, inclusion, and empowerment.
